/**
* This is a service definition, the service will be named "TimingFilter". The interface,
* RequestFilter, is used within the RequestHandler service pipeline, which is built from the
* RequestHandler service configuration. Tapestry IoC is responsible for passing in an
* appropriate Log instance. Requests for static resources are handled at a higher level, so
* this filter will only be invoked for Tapestry related requests.
*
* <p>
* Service builder methods are useful when the implementation is inline as an inner class
* (as here) or require some other kind of special initialization. In most cases,
* use the static bind() method instead.
*
* <p>
* If this method was named "build", then the service id would be taken from the
* service interface and would be "RequestFilter". Since Tapestry already defines
* a service named "RequestFilter" we use an explicit service id that we can reference
* inside the contribution method.
*/
public RequestFilter buildTimingFilter(final Logger log)
{
return new RequestFilter()
{
public boolean service(Request request, Response response, RequestHandler handler)
throws IOException
{
long startTime = System.currentTimeMillis();
try
{
// The reponsibility of a filter is to invoke the corresponding method
// in the handler. When you chain multiple filters together, each filter
// received a handler that is a bridge to the next filter.
return handler.service(request, response);
}
finally
{
long elapsed = System.currentTimeMillis() - startTime;
log.info(String.format("Request time: %d ms", elapsed));
}
}
};
}
